Charlotte, NC – On Friday, Joe Biden made a racist comment during a radio interview. He said that any black person that supported President Trump, they were not black. Now, it appears he has had a change of heart.
In a conversation with black leaders, Biden said he should not have been such a wise guy and cavalier. Â Biden suggests that he does not take any votes for granted and that no one should have to cast a vote based on race, religion, or background.
Another Biden advisor suggests that the statement was made in jest. The comments can be seen from Twitter below.
The comments made at the end of the Breakfast Club interview were in jest, but let’s be clear about what the VP was saying: he was making the distinction that he would put his record with the African American community up against Trump’s any day. Period.
